Complex Sentence
A sentence that contains one independent clause and at least one dependent clause, expressing more nuanced ideas.
Sentence Structure
The arrangement of words and phrases to create well-formed sentences in a language, crucial for clarity and effectiveness in communication.
Subordinate Clauses
A part of a sentence that contains a subject and a verb but cannot stand alone as a complete sentence; it depends on the main clause to make sense.
Main Ideas
The central concepts or primary points that are being communicated in a text or speech.
